Ticket TS-4471: Signature verification failed when the Lattenbury district imported the nightly timetable bundle from ChalkSolver. The bundle hash matches the build artifact, so the payload appears intact; the failure points to a key mismatch introduced during last week's rotation. For your review, the key currently deployed on the verifier is reproduced below.

release key, tawep-kawif: bky6_bCCTaN

HANDOVER NOTE — Cooler transport, Reedmoor field clinic. Taking over from my shift: the Polarcrest medical cooler for the Reedmoor clinic is packed, temperature logger armed, and the chain-of-custody sheet is clipped to the lid. Records team needs the signed sheet scanned the same day it returns. Gel packs were rotated at 05:30, so contents are good until early afternoon — don't let the pick-up slip past ten. When the courier from Thornbury Medical Freight arrives, apply the instruction below.

drop instructions, hahip-badug: the quenox ralath courier leaves the kaseth fraiel rusiel tameth belys istdor ralion giliel ledger at gate 7830 under passcode 165413

To the Executive Team and Board of Hollenbrook Group,

Following the strategic review concluded last month, we recommend proceeding with the divestiture of the Marrowgate logistics unit. Preliminary indications of interest suggest a valuation range of 9 to 11 million. Diligence preparation is underway, and employee communications are drafted pending Board approval. Advisors have been engaged under standard terms. The rationale and intended use of proceeds are set out in the confidential note below.

confidential, kahog-bawif: The northern region missed its Pramir quota by 20.0 percent last quarter. Casaxek Freight plans to lower the Fraion list price by 41.5 percent in December. The finance team signed off on a budget of $236.4 million for Project Druius. The renewal with Fenysix Partners closes at $91.3 million a year, 2.1 percent below the last contract.